Hand-knotted carpets — EU retail buyer
The Challenge
A European retail buyer placed a large order of hand-knotted carpets from a Kathmandu workshop. With a container scheduled and payment tied to inspection, the buyer needed independent verification that the batch matched the agreed specification.
What We Did
Our inspector visited the workshop, applied AQL 2.5 sampling to the finished batch, and verified knot density, wool grade, dye fastness, measurements, and packing against the purchase order.
The Results
- Full photo-documented report within 24 hours
- Sizing variance identified before shipment
- Corrective action coordinated with the workshop
- Container released on schedule after re-inspection
